Dissection of anterior and medial aspects of thigh
Femoral vessels and nerve in femoral triangle; deep inguinal lymphatics, anterior view of left thigh
- Deep circumflex iliac artery
- Genital branch of genitofemoral nerve
- Iliac lymph node
- Inferior epigastric artery (cut off)
- Left pointer: Inguinal ligament Right pointer: Femoral sheath enclosing femoral canal (note lymphatic vessels entering femoral canal)
- Pubic tubercle
- Deep inguinal lymph node
- Upper pointer: Pectineus muscle Lower pointer: Anterior branch of obturator nerve
- Adductor longus muscle
- Lateral femoral cutaneous nerve
- Upper pointer: Femoral branch of genitofemoral nerve Lower pointer: Femoral nerve
- Superficial circumflex iliac artery
- Lymph duct
- Femoral artery and vein
- Sartorius muscle
- Tensor fasciae latae muscle
- Rectus femoris muscle
